Monument record TQ 44 NE 126 - PILLBOX (TYPE FW3/24)
Summary
Second World War reinforced concrete pillbox, probably a type 24, located to the south-east of Sixteen Acre Island, east of Hever Castle. In 2006 the structure was recorded as being extant on Mastermap.
